The Asylum 9 is off to stores.

It’s the third in Asylum’s anniversary series of cigars—the first was called Asylum Seven, the second was named Asylum 8—with each number corresponding to the anniversary Asylum is celebrating this year. As with the Seven and 8, there are two sizes—they’ve been the same for every release so far—and each comes in a coffin.

  • Asylum 9 11/18 (6 x 48/54/48) — $20.30 (Box of 20, $406)
  • Asylum 9 7 x 70 — $25.30 (Box of 20, $506)

Blend-wise, it’s a Honduran puro that is being produced at The CLE Factory in Danlí, Honduras. If that sounds familiar, it’s the same story as the Asylum 8, though Asylum says the blends are different. Each vitola is limited to 1,000 boxes of 20 cigars.
